Canada rejects Trump’s Lake Ontario renaming order
US President Donald Trump directed federal agencies to use the name Lake America for Lake Ontario. Canadian Prime Minister Mark Carney and several US officials rejected the move, which cannot change Canadian or international usage. The executive order follows the collapse of recent trade talks between the neighbouring countries.
Why it matters
The order adds a symbolic territorial dispute to worsening US-Canada relations.
